Stream music and podcasts FREE on Amazon Music. No credit card required.Listen free
RIM

Leave This Town

RIM

Revolution Is Me

3 MINUTES AND 26 SECONDS • APR 04 2014

Album Tracklist

>
Leave This Town
℗ One More Lab (IT) North2North (UK) © One More Lab